Sai Da Ghat (43/37) in context

With 265 people at the 2011 Census, Sai Da Ghat (43/37) was the 526th most populous of its district's 1725 villages, above the district average of 245.

Literacy stood at 78.45%, 9.4 points below the district's rural average of 87.82%.

The sex ratio was 1103 women per 1,000 men (6 below the district's rural figure of 1109) — one of the minority of villages where women outnumbered men.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 571, 352 below the rural national 923.

27.6% of the population were recorded as workers, 27.0 points below the district's rural rate.
